In the Huasteca area of Mexico, Zachuilis, an infinite tamale, is cooked overnight in a hole and then shared amongst the complete marriage ceremony get together and friends. It is usually cooked with pork meat and chilis.

Los Padrinos is the official term for sponsors at a Mexican Marriage ceremony. The sponsors are usually handpicked by the bride and groom. To be chosen to be a Padrino is a big honor in Mexican Tradition. Maid, Matron or Man of Honor : the title and position held by a bride’s chief attendant, usually her closest pal or sibling.

Rosca, which represents the crowns of three kings, is another cake friends usually get pleasure from at Mexican weddings. This cake has citrus flavors, is topped with almonds and is an analogous shape to an American bundt cake.
